Royal Ballet and Opera caves in to pro-Palestine activists and halts Israel show

The Royal Ballet and Opera has caved in to pro-Palestine activists and pulled a planned production in Israel.

A 2026 run of Tosca with the Israeli Opera in Tel Aviv will no longer go ahead because of pressure from staff.

It comes after Daniel Perry, a “queer dance artist” and alumnus of a £48,000-a-year dance school, pulled out a Palestinian flag during a curtain call at the Royal Opera House last month.

The Royal Opera, part of the newly combined Royal Ballet and Opera (RBO) that receives public funding from the Arts Council, condemned the stunt at the time as inappropriate and contrary to its commitment to political neutrality.

Following the on-stage protest on July 19, the RBO faced internal pressure from staff, who demanded the cancellation of the Tosca production.
